σωτήριον G4992
sōtḗrion · so-tay'-ree-on · Adjective
neuter of the same as σωτηρία as (properly, concretely) noun; defender or (by implication) defence:--salvation.
5 Occurrences in the King James Bible
Luke 2:30For mine eyes have seen thy salvation,
Luke 3:6And all flesh shall see the salvation of God.
Acts 28:28Be it known therefore unto you, that the salvation of God is sent unto the Gentiles, and that they will hear it.
Ephesians 6:17And take the helmet of salvation, and the sword of the Spirit, which is the word of God:
Titus 2:11For the grace of God that bringeth salvation hath appeared to all men,
